It's a bug.
Joe's recent fixes for outside-staff estimation sort markups (and
other outside-staff grobs) based on their 'outside-staff-priority.
This causes the stencils to be evaluated in a different order, which
then causes the warning messages from the harp pedal markup command to
reverse their ordering in the regtest.
Here are two minimal examples showing what's happening:
\version "2.13.35"
\relative c' {
c1^\markup \musicglyph #"1st"
c1^\markup \musicglyph #"2nd"
c1^\markup \musicglyph #"3rd"
}
%{
warning: Cannot find glyph 2nd
warning: Cannot find glyph 3rd
warning: Cannot find glyph 1st
%}
\relative c' {
c1-\markup \left-brace #0
\override TextScript #'outside-staff-priority = #0
c1-\markup \left-brace #-1
}
%{
warning: no brace found for point size -1
warning: defaulting to 10.5 pt
warning: no brace found for point size 0
warning: defaulting to 10.5 pt
%}
